CDN服务指的是内容分发网络(Content Delivery Network),它是一种通过缓存静态内容并将其分发到全球各地的网络服务。CDN就是将网站的内容存储在全球各地的服务器上,并通过智能路由系统将用户请求定向到最近的服务器上,从而提高网站的速度和安全性。
CDN服务的优势
1. 提高网站访问速度
CDN服务能够将网站的静态资源缓存到全球各地的服务器上,当用户请求访问网站时,能够自动选择最近的服务器进行响应,从而大大减少了网站的访问时间,提高了用户的访问体验。
2. 提高网站的可靠性和安全性
CDN服务能够将网站的内容分布到多个服务器上,从而减少了单点故障的风险,提高了网站的可靠性。CDN服务还能够通过加密传输和防御DDoS攻击等方式,提高网站的安全性。
3. 节省服务器成本
CDN服务能够将网站的内容缓存到全球各地的服务器上,从而减轻了主服务器的负担,降低了服务器的成本。
CDN服务的应用场景
1. 高流量网站
对于高流量的网站,CDN服务能够将网站的静态资源缓存到全球各地的服务器上,从而减轻主服务器的负担,提高网站的访问速度和可靠性。
2. 跨国企业
对于跨国企业而言,CDN服务能够将企业的内容缓存到全球各地的服务器上,从而提高企业的全球化程度,提高企业的品牌知名度。
3. 直播平台
对于直播平台而言,CDN服务能够将直播内容缓存到全球各地的服务器上,从而提高直播的流畅度和观看体验。
CDN服务的选择和使用
在选择CDN服务时,需要考虑以下几个因素:
1. CDN服务的价格和性能比较
不同的CDN服务提供商在价格和性能上的差异较大,需要根据自己的需求选择合适的CDN服务。
2. CDN服务的覆盖范围和节点数
CDN服务的覆盖范围和节点数决定了CDN服务的速度和可靠性,需要选择覆盖范围广、 CDN服务的安全性和可靠性
CDN服务的安全性和可靠性是选择CDN服务的重要因素,需要选择安全可靠的CDN服务。
在使用CDN服务时,需要注意以下几个问题:
1. CDN服务的缓存时间
CDN服务的缓存时间会影响网站的更新速度,需要根据网站的更新频率和重要性选择合适的缓存时间。
2. CDN服务的域名设置
需要将CDN服务的域名设置为自己的主域名的子域名,从而避免CDN服务的域名被搜索引擎认为是重复内容。
3. CDN服务的监控和调试
需要定期对CDN服务进行监控和调试,及时发现和解决问题,提高网站的访问速度和可靠性。
CDN服务是一种通过缓存静态资源并将其分发到全球各地的网络服务,能够提高网站的访问速度和可靠性,降低服务器成本,适用于高流量网站、跨国企业和直播平台等场景。在选择CDN服务时,需要考虑价格和性能比较、覆盖范围和节点数、安全性和可靠性等因素。在使用CDN服务时,需要注意缓存时间、域名设置、监控和调试等问题。